Key Features of the Panasonic Lumix GH7 2026

  • 4K Video Recording: Supports 4K at up to 120fps for ultra-smooth footage.
  • 10-bit Internal Recording: Provides greater color depth and flexibility in post-production.
  • Advanced Autofocus: Uses deep learning algorithms for precise tracking of subjects.
  • In-Body Image Stabilization (IBIS): Ensures steady shots even without a tripod.
  • High Dynamic Range: Captures a wide range of brightness levels for more detailed images.

Innovative Video Technologies

The GH7 2026 incorporates cutting-edge technologies that enhance video quality. Its V-Log/V-Gamut options allow for a cinematic color grading experience, while the high bit rate recording minimizes compression artifacts, resulting in crisp and clear footage.

Dual Native ISO

This feature improves low-light performance, maintaining high image quality even in challenging lighting conditions. It reduces noise and preserves details, making it ideal for indoor and night shoots.

Advanced Codec Support

The camera supports multiple codecs, including Apple ProRes and AVC-Intra, providing flexibility for professional workflows and editing processes.
